Published 10 times per year, ICCFA Magazine is the only official publication of the ICCFA. With a mix of in-depth features, timely industry news, exclusive government and legislative reports and updates on association activities, ICCFA Magazine is an indispensable resource for our readers. Articles are written by influential cemetery, crematory, funeral service and memorialization leaders who share practical, "how to" advice on topics ranging from preneed sales, to cremation, to management practices, to maintenance and more.
